We thought that we would share some achievements that we have celebrated in the past few months.
Dan was happy to receive his second unqualified (a qualification is bad) audit report as the Finance Secretary for LMC. Work continues to be fulfilling coordinating the financial resources between the American and European partners with the ELCT. The executive committee meeting just concluded yesterday, so the whole family is now focused on traveling tomorrow!
Many of you know that Cathy has been helping teach confirmation classes at the Arusha Community Church. Fourteen of the students were confirmed during a special service where they affirmed their faith in Christ. It is truly heartwarming to watch these young people affirm their faith, and it is also affirming for Cathy as she helps guide them in their individual faith journeys. Cathy will continue teaching confirmation next year.
